NOFX is an open-source AI trading operating system designed for quantitative trading across US stocks, commodities, forex, and crypto markets. It connects multiple exchanges and pits diverse AI models against each other in competitive strategy evaluation, forming a self-evolving pipeline from research to live deployment.
Multi-Exchange Connectivity
- Multi-exchange adapters provide unified connectivity for order execution and fund management across platforms like Binance and Hyperliquid
- Built-in historical backtesting engine and real-time data stream processing pipelines for strategy validation
- Microservices architecture with containerized deployment for horizontal scalability and high availability
Multi-Model Competition
- Multi-agent competition enables parallel strategy evaluation, model selection, and ensemble decision-making
- Supports heterogeneous models such as DeepSeek, Qwen, and Claude for comparative evaluation
- Unified integration layer for model orchestration and evaluation across trading strategies
Self-Evolving Pipelines
- Integrates model comparison, online evaluation, and automated strategy updates in a continuous loop
- Real-time visual dashboards and alerting systems provide full visibility into strategy performance
- Released under AGPL-3.0 license enabling community collaboration and full auditability for institutional compliance